Hi and welcome,
I think you are referring to the elliptical gearing system (EOS) that Okuma likes using.
If you look at this Alan Hawk revue (just over halfway through) he describes the system, with pictures.
http://www.alanhawk.com/reviews/okvs8.html.
Also I have attached a scan of a manual page. Not your reel but the principal is the same.
It is possible to completely screw the gearing when this is not assembled correctly :(
